I live in the sea.
There is no true need
to get a hold on that wave or
keep my grip on this one.
To catch that one current or to stay in the still.
To need to prefer
the still or the turbulence
the high or the low
the dark or the light.
I live in the sea.
The waters that sway
that shove and that drag
are the same that are me.
